Output f91c2fc5f46b7eb9ff0fb179514e0dcf8a16d60fcd12e754ad843a67953309df:0

value
963063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cbac2018de2ce95a6eb3aafc7a718e3c4891804 OP_EQUAL
address
35mXP9SCpuueV5qhsMykcdN61ffpicbQuL
transaction
f91c2fc5f46b7eb9ff0fb179514e0dcf8a16d60fcd12e754ad843a67953309df
confirmations
385628
spent
true